Apple Spending Millions Each Day Training AI

Sep 7, 2023
Apple is reportedly spending millions daily on AI training, but its strategic direction remains unclear. Meanwhile, OpenAI prepares for a developer event but tempers expectations for new advancements. California embraces AI with a new executive order aiming to integrate it into state operations. Internal struggles plague Meta's AI teams, highlighting a talent exodus and resource competition, while Amazon adapts to the AI race shaped by rivals like OpenAI and Microsoft. OpenAI's First Dev Conference

  • OpenAI's first developer conference, scheduled for November 6th, creates excitement.
  • The event will showcase new tools and may feature agent systems, cheaper APIs, or a code model.

California's AI Executive Order

  • California Governor Gavin Newsom signed an executive order on AI, focusing on its responsible use in government.
  • This includes risk analysis, procurement, beneficial use reports, and state employee training.

Google's AI Election Ad Policy

  • Starting in November, Google will require prominent labels on election ads with AI-generated content.
  • This policy addresses the growing concern of AI manipulation in political campaigns.
